Bumblebee's question caused a silence that seemed to last forever. Sniper refused to look at him. Letting the Scout's words flow through his processor, his stare remained on the dry wilderness. There was a way he wanted to answer, but there was a doubt that kept him silent. Sniper couldn't quite put a digit on it. These kinds of feelings were foreign to him. Whilst his climb in the Decepticon ranks, there had been no need for them. But now, the kindness of the Scout and the horrors of Sniper's past were luring them out. It was ... confusing, if anything.
"...Yeah," he ended the silence, his words ringing hollow. It was an answer Sniper had trouble giving.
Then, a slight tremble shook his system as the Scout's comforting touch surprised him. He didn't - he wasn't used to such gestures and didn't quite know how to react. His faceplate finally turned, even if only a little, and a red optic burned it's gaze into the sympathetic face of the Autobot scout. Sniper looked surprised, even when his faceplate seemed tense and empty - like hw would have still expected Bumblebee to punch him.
Such kindness. And Sniper didn't deserve any of it.
And with this thought, Sniper Stared into the kind, blue optics of the Scout's. He was frozen for a moment, before he suddenly cleared his voice box and shook Bumblebee's hand of his shoulder. His faceplate turned away again and he took a step away from the Scout.
"I think..," he started, his voice falling back to the composure it was known for. However, Sniper seemed absent. "I think I need go for a drive."
The Scout's kindness was too much for Sniper to handle. He couldn't think straight. His only thought was that he couldn't get away from Bumblebee fast enough.
